DMRC DC-09 refers to a major underground tunneling package for the Delhi Metro Phase 4’s Golden Line (Aerocity-Tughlakabad), with IGNOU being one of the key new stations in this package (DC-09), which also includes Chhattarpur, Chhattarpur Mandir, and Neb Sarai, connecting areas in South Delhi and featuring deep tunnels and advanced Tunnel Boring Machines (TBMs) reaching significant milestones in early 2025 for faster progress.

Challenges
The DMRC DC09 IGNOU underground metro tunnel in New Delhi, spanning 6.51 km, faced challenges of water ingress and seepage at tunnel and station joints under high groundwater conditions. Maintaining long-term tunnel integrity, ensuring leak-proof construction, and supporting the safe operation of the Golden Line required a flexible solution capable of addressing both immediate and future joint sealing needs.
Our Solutions
Re-injectable Grouting Tubes provided a reliable and adaptable solution for sealing joints, controlling seepage, and maintaining water-tight conditions throughout the tunnel and IGNOU station. The system allowed for post-construction grouting, ensuring continued performance under variable hydrostatic pressures. This enabled Larsen & Toubro to deliver a durable, safe, and low-maintenance underground metro tunnel for DMRC, supporting operational reliability and structural integrity along the 6.51 km stretch.
